Michael Kim

Front ensemble

BIO

Michael graduated from Gateway High School in 2016 and was a front ensemble member in the marching band and indoor percussion ensemble. His musical journey continued at the University of Pittsburgh, where he played the marching baritone in the Pitt Band for two years and became a brother of Kappa Kappa Psi, a national honorary band fraternity that celebrates outstanding musicians and promotes the advancement of college bands.

 

From 2016 to 2018, Michael performed as a marimba player with Nomad Indoor during its inaugural seasons. He later joined Matrix Open and earned a PIO silver medal at the 2019 WGI World Championships. The following year, Michael participated in what would have been his final indoor season with Matrix World, though it was cut short due to the global pandemic in 2020.

 

In 2023, Michael’s desire to give back to the music community led him back to Nomad, where he helped teach the front ensemble during the group's promotion into Open Class. Prior to this, he served as a front ensemble instructor for the Baldwin High School Marching Band and also volunteered at his alma mater, Gateway High School, actively participating in the growth and development of their marching band and indoor percussion programs.
